#2ac125 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2ac125 is composed of 16.5% red, 75.7%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.8%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 118.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 45.1%. #2ac125 color hex could be obtained by blending #54ff4a with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#2ac125 color description : Strong lime green.
The hexadecimal color #2ac125 has RGB values of R:42, G:193,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 2801957.
